How To Choose a Solar Company

Putting solar panels on your roof could lower your electricity payments while helping the environment by reducing your carbon footprint through renewable energy use. Key considerations when looking at local solar installers are as follows.

Check Licensing

It's imperative that your solar installer has the proper licensing. This helps ensure that the work is done correctly using the most up-to-date installation methods. In Arizona, the Registrar of Contractors issues distinctive licenses for solar thermal and PV installers. To install solar thermal systems, a contractor must be a licensed plumber, and for solar PV systems, they must be a licensed electrician.

Read Customer Reviews

Check the Better Business Bureau (BBB), Google Reviews, TrustPilot, and other review sites to see what past customers are saying about local solar companies. Detailed reviews can help you assess a provider's trustworthiness and customer service. Avoid providers with few or mainly poor reviews.

Compare Multiple Quotes

Get free, detailed quotes from at least three solar companies. A quote should describe all costs and identify the exact solar parts included. Comparing several quotes can help you find the option that best fits your budget.

Ask About the Warranty

Quality solar installations should come with comprehensive workmanship and performance warranties. The workmanship guarantee covers any installation issues such as poor alignment, poor wiring, or cracks in the panels. The performance warranty ensures a specific energy output level. Strong warranties indicate that a solar installer trusts its installations.

Evaluate Financing and Incentives

Solar power can help reduce your electricity costs over time. When weighing solar panel's cost and value, be sure to factor in these considerations.

  • Compare system purchase options: Solar panels may be paid for outright or financed over time with a loan or lease. Confirm key financing details like annual percentage rate (APR), fees, payment schedule, and ownership implications when financing solar panels.
  • Look into utility rebates: Local power companies may have extra discounts to motivate homeowners to install solar panels. Review the requirements to qualify and the rebate amounts with your local provider to calculate your potential savings.
  • Research federal and state tax credits: There’s a 26% federal tax credit available for total solar system costs until 2032. Many states also provide incentives. The credits can result in significant savings for solar buyers.

Cost of Solar Installation in Coolidge

The average Coolidge homeowner will spend around $11,072 on a home solar system after federal tax refunds. Solar arrays in Coolidge cost roughly $3,070 per kilowatt, with an average size of 5.2 kilowatts. A personalized estimate from a local solar provider will include costs for labor, preliminary work, and permit fees, and will account for your system's capacity, size, and panel type. Some homeowners prefer to lease their solar panels in order to reduce upfront costs.

Frequently Asked Questions About Solar in Coolidge, AZ

A solar photovoltaic (PV) system can generate power to run any electric system or appliance in your home. A more specific example is installing a solar water heating system.

There are many benefits to home solar energy. You can qualify for tax benefits, raise your property values, and reduce emissions. With the right storage equipment, solar panels can also offer you further energy independence and offer some protection from power outages.

It depends on your home's location and the kind of panels you plan to use. With the winter months in Arizona being very mild, you have significant leeway to install your panels, though they won't reach peak performance until summer arrives.

Generally speaking, your energy bills will decrease significantly after you install solar panels. This is because you're using the energy you generate for free rather than buying it from your power company. In Coolidge, the average amount someone can save is $1,370 per year. With net metering programs offered by many utilities, you could ultimately make a profit from your system once the payback period passes.

You might be pleasantly surprised at how quickly you can get a return on investment from your solar panels. In perennially-sunny Coolidge, you could make enough from your solar panels to recoup your investment in 8.1 years per 5 kW of rated capacity at maximum.
